Overview Duloxit 40mg Tablet

Forty-milligram Duloxit tablets effectively manage depression, anxiety, diabetic neuropathy, fibromyalgia (characterized by widespread body pain and tenderness), neuropathic pain, and stress incontinence. This medication elevates serotonin and norepinephrine levels in the brain, promoting calmness and nerve relaxation to alleviate symptoms. Duloxit may be administered with or without food, consistently at the same time daily for optimal blood levels. Missed doses should be taken immediately upon recall; complete the prescribed course, even with symptom improvement. Abrupt cessation is inadvisable due to potential symptom exacerbation. Common, typically transient side effects include nausea, headache, reduced libido, vivid dreams, blurred vision, and dry mouth. Drowsiness and dizziness may occur; avoid activities requiring alertness until the medication's effects are understood. Persistent or bothersome side effects warrant medical consultation. Prior to commencing treatment, disclose any kidney, liver, heart conditions, or seizure history. Report unusual mood or behavioral shifts, worsening depression, or suicidal ideation to your physician immediately.

How Duloxit 40mg Tablet works:

Duloxit 40mg tablets elevate brain levels of serotonin and noradrenaline, neurotransmitters crucial for emotional equilibrium and the inhibition of pain signals.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Consuming alcohol alongside Duloxit 40mg Tablets poses a safety risk.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Use of Duloxit 40mg tablets during pregnancy may pose risks. While human data is scarce, animal research indicates potential harm to the fetus. A physician will assess the advantages against possible hazards prior to prescription. Seek medical advice.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Lactation and the use of 40mg Duloxit tablets are likely incompatible. Available human evidence indicates potential transfer of the medication into breast milk, posing a possible risk to the infant.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Taking a 40mg Duloxit tablet might reduce alertness, impair vision, and cause drowsiness or dizziness. Driving should be avoided if these effects are experienced.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

For individuals with severe kidney impairment, the use of 40mg Duloxit tablets requires careful monitoring. Dosage modification of 40mg Duloxit tablets may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.

LiverLiverUNSAFE

The use of Duloxit 40mg tablets is contraindicated in individuals with hepatic impairment and should be avoided. Physician consultation is advised.

What if you forget to take Duloxit 40mg Tablet :

Should you forget a Duloxit 40mg Tablet dose, take it immediately. If your next dose is imminent, however,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Never take a double dose.

FAQs on Duloxit 40mg Tablet

For depression and anxiety, Duloxit 40mg typically begins working within two weeks, though noticeable improvement might take 2–4 weeks. For diabetic neuropathic pain, improvement may take several weeks; consult your doctor if no improvement is seen after two months. If you don't feel better after this period for depression or anxiety, consult your doctor.
Stopping Duloxetine 40mg abruptly is unsafe and requires your doctor's guidance. For depression and anxiety, gradual dose reduction may be considered after six months or more of improvement. For pain and incontinence, continued use is usually recommended if you're feeling better, with regular monitoring by your doctor.
Duloxit 40mg Tablets are not habit-forming; they do not cause physical or psychological dependence.
Stopping Duloxit 40mg Tablets abruptly can cause dizziness, fatigue, anxiety, restlessness, irritability, sleep problems (including vivid dreams and nightmares), nausea, vomiting, tremors, muscle aches, diarrhea, tingling sensations (especially in the head), excessive sweating, or vertigo. Always consult your doctor before discontinuing; they will advise on a gradual dose reduction.
Concurrent use of Duloxetine 40mg tablets and warfarin increases the risk of bleeding, potentially manifesting as petechiae or purpura.
Long-term use of Duloxetine 40mg tablets is safe under proper medical supervision.
Duloxit 40mg Tablets can raise blood pressure, necessitating regular monitoring, particularly during the initial month. Persistent high blood pressure warrants contacting your doctor; your dose may require reduction or gradual discontinuation.
